Overview

Postcode NE61 2YP is located in an urban city, within the Morpeth Stobhill ward of Northumberland in the North East region, and forms part of the Longhorsley, Hepscott & Capheaton area. It has very low deprivation and very low crime levels, with around 25.1 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 78% below the North East average of 117 per 1,000. The average income per household in Longhorsley, Hepscott & Capheaton is £59,073 per year. The nearest station is Morpeth, about 0.8 miles away. There are 2 primary and no secondary schools in the area.
